Role Summary:

Offers the opportunity as an experienced Field Specialist - Coiled Tubing to join the team in Al Ahsa, Saudi Arabia.

Essential Responsibilities:

- Responsible for maintaining and updating inventory as per activity requirements
- Communicates effectively with management, client and crew in the planning, coordination and execution of our service
- Builds and sustains customer relationships
- Assists with service improvement efforts by observing performance of operating crews and suggesting improvements and changes to management
- Advises on specific servicing problems and recommends use of specialized tools, techniques, and services.
- Ensures the Equipment is maintained and operated within guidelines and policies
- Helps promote safe work practices and higher standards of performance
- Ensures that paper work is completed and turned in on a timely fashion
- Responsible for continued training and development of their crew of equipment operators both technically and professionally
- Adheres to and promotes all Safety and Environmental policies
- Executes other related duties as assigned
- Conducts all business activities in accordance with Baker Hughes HSE policies, Legal Compliance requirements and Baker Hughes Core Values

Requirements

Qualifications/Requirements:

- Two year Technical Degree preferred
- 3+ years of Coiled Tubing experience with a portion of this time in a supervisory role

Desired Characteristics:

- Ability to operate all pumps including: N2 equipment, Coiled Tubing unit, cranes and any ancillary equipment used in Coiled Tubing operations is required
- Ability and willingness to be away from home multiple days at a time
